ITEM 3. SOURCE AND AMOUNT OF FUNDS OR OTHER CONSIDERATION

     LLC used $25,408 contributed by its four Members (from their personal
funds) to purchase the securities set forth in the first paragraph of Item 5(a)
of this Statement. This $25,408 figure is net of $2,849,592 (from their personal
funds) attributable to securities which were acquired by LLC and then on
September 9, 1997 distributed to the four Members.

     Allen Paulson used $1,156,500 of his personal funds to directly purchase
4,626,000 shares of outstanding Common Stock, of which he subsequently sold
3,015,000 shares for a total of $757,500. Approximately $2,200,000 of his
personal funds, which is less than the larger amount he contributed to LLC, is
attributable to the 12,088,734 shares of Common Stock distributed by LLC to him
on September 9, 1997. He subsequently sold 3,000,000 of those shares for
$3,600,000 pursuant to an agreement dated June 4, 1999. Any exercises of
outstanding stock options would be from his personal funds.

     James Gilstrap used $219,000 of his personal funds to directly purchase
876,000 of the shares of outstanding Common Stock. Also, he earlier received
150,000 shares of Common Stock from Issuer as a fee for services in connection
with LLC's February 1995 investment in Issuer. Approximately $500,000 of his
personal funds, which is less than the larger amount he contributed to LLC, is
attributable to the 2,780,654 shares of Common Stock distributed by LLC to him
on September 9, 1997. In December 1997, he gifted 5,000 shares of Common Stock
to his daughters and contributed 1,015,000 shares of Common Stock to the Jim and
Sue Gilstrap Family Limited Partnership. On February 19, 1999 he gifted 600,000
shares of Common Stock to his daughters. Any exercises of outstanding stock
options would be from his personal funds.

     Nicholas Diaco used $1,500 of his personal funds to directly purchase 6,000
of the shares of outstanding Common Stock. Also, he earlier received 150,000
shares of Common Stock from Issuer as a fee for services in connection with
LLC's February 1995

                                  Page 9 of 17
<PAGE>   10

investment in Issuer. Approximately $75,000 of his personal funds, which is less
than the larger amount he contributed to LLC, is attributable to the 405,306
shares of Common Stock distributed by LLC to him on September 9, 1997. On June
10, 1998, he gifted 30,000 shares of Common Stock to friends. On January 6,
1999, he gifted 20,000 shares of Common Stock to his daughters, and on June 15,
1999, he gifted 24,000 shares of Common Stock to his daughters. Any exercises of
outstanding stock options would be from his personal funds.

     Approximately $75,000 of Joseph Diaco's personal funds, which is less than
the larger amount he contributed to LLC, is attributable to the 405,306 shares
of Common Stock distributed by LLC to him on September 9, 1997.

ITEM 4.  PURPOSE OF TRANSACTION

     LLC acquired control of Issuer through election of a majority of Issuer's
Board of Directors on May 15, 1995, and it and its Members retain that control.
The individual Reporting Persons' acquisitions of securities have been for
investment purposes. The September 9, 1997 distribution of Issuer shares by LLC
to its Members may be deemed to have placed control of Issuer in Allen Paulson.
The purpose of the distribution was to give the Members more flexibility in
utilizing and controlling the Issuer shares which they formerly indirectly owned
through LLC (e.g., Mr. Paulson's pledge of shares and subsequent sale of certain
shares; see Item 6(l) and Item 6(r)).

     (a)  Regarding LLC: See Items 6(d), 6(h), and 6(i), which are incorporated
herein by reference. Regarding Allen Paulson, James Gilstrap and Nicholas Diaco:
See Item 5(c)(5), which is incorporated herein by reference. Issuer is likely to
require further third-party equity capitalization.

     On December 9, 1997, James Gilstrap transferred 1,015,000 shares of Issuer
Common Stock to the Jim and Sue Gilstrap Family Limited Partnership. As Mr.
Gilstrap and his wife are the sole general partners of the partnership, and he
is the managing general partner of the partnership, he retains sole voting and
dispositive power. However, the economic benefit of 95.0495% of the partnership,
in the form of limited partner interests, was donated later in December 1997 to
the Jim and Sue Gilstrap Family Foundation, which is a supporting organization
for Scripps Research Institute. Accordingly, Mr. Gilstrap disclaims any
pecuniary interest in the 964,752 shares of Issuer Common Stock (95.0495% of the
partnership's 1,015,000 shares) corresponding to the foundation's 95.0495%
limited partner interest in the partnership

     On July 24, 1998, Issuer amended its Articles of Incorporation to authorize
18,000,000 shares of "blank check" preferred stock. On August 21, 1998, Issuer
filed a Certificate of Determination of Preferences of Series A Convertible
Preferred Stock, creating 3,000 shares of Series A Convertible Preferred Stock
which were then sold (together with 123,000 Common Stock warrants) for
$3,000,000 to persons not affiliated with the Reporting Persons. The Series A
Convertible Preferred Stock has since all been converted into a total of
2,462,568 shares of Common Stock.

     (n)  On March 11, 1998, Mr. Paulson and Mr. Gilstrap entered into a Private
Line of Credit Agreement with Issuer pursuant to which they agreed to, upon
requests by Issuer, lend to Issuer up to $3,000,000. All of such loans would be
funded 85% by Mr. Paulson and 15% by Mr. Gilstrap, would bear interest at 10%
per annum, and would mature on September 30, 1999. This Agreement was amended on
February 5, 1999 to extend the private line of credit from September 30, 1999 to
September 30, 2000. See Items 7(u), 7(v), 7(w) and 7(bb).

     (o)  On May 14, 1998, Mr. Paulson and Mr. Gilstrap guaranteed the repayment
of loans of up to $4,000,000 from Imperial Bank to Issuer. See Items 7(x) and
7(y).

     (p)  On August 19, 1998, upon Issuer's request, Mr. Paulson and Mr.
Gilstrap loaned Issuer $1,000,000 under the Private Line of Credit Agreement.
This was used to pay down a portion of the guaranteed Imperial Bank loan which
was thereafter capped at a principal balance of $2,000,000.

     (q)  On April 26, 1999, Mr. Paulson and Mr. Gilstrap guaranteed (as of
February 25, 1999) the repayment of loans of up to $2,000,000 from City National
Bank to Issuer. See Items 7(cc) and 7(dd).

     (r)  On June 4, 1999, Mr. Paulson entered into a letter agreement with
Domain Associates to sell 3,000,000 shares of Issuer Common Stock for $3,600,000
to accounts managed by Domain Associates. See Item 7(ee). The sale was
consummated on June 7, 1999.

                                LIMITED GUARANTY

CITY NATIONAL
BANK

LOAN NO. 32692
CUSTOMER NO. 637864

For valuable consideration, the undersigned, ALLEN E. PAULSON ("Guarantor"),
unconditionally guarantees and promises to pay CITY NATIONAL BANK, a national
banking association ("CNB"), or order, on demand, in lawful money of the United
States, any and all Indebtedness of CARDIODYNAMICS INTERNATIONAL CORPORATION, A
CALIFORNIA CORPORATION ("Borrower") to CNB under that certain Promissory Note
dated February 25, 1999, executed by Borrower in favor of CNB, in the original
principal amount of TWO MILLION AND NO/100 Dollars ($2,000,000.00), and any and
all renewals and extensions thereof ("Note"). The word "Indebtedness" as used
herein means all obligations and liabilities of Borrower to CNB under the Note
(whether recovery upon the Note may be or become barred by any statute of
limitations or otherwise unenforceable), including the principal amount thereof,
all interest thereon and all costs and expenses incurred in enforcing or
collecting this Guaranty, the Indebtedness or any security for the Indebtedness
or this Guaranty.

CNB may permit the total of all of Borrower's obligations to CNB to exceed
Guarantor's liability hereunder. The amount of Guarantor's liability hereunder
and under any other agreement now or at any time hereafter in force between
Guarantor and CNB, including any other guaranty executed by Guarantor relating
to any obligations of Borrower to CNB, shall be cumulative and not alternative.
Any payment by Guarantor shall not reduce Guarantor's maximum obligation
hereunder, unless written notice to that effect has been actually received by
CNB at or prior to the time of such payment.

The obligations hereunder are independent of the obligations of Borrower, and a
separate action or actions may be brought and prosecuted against Guarantor
whether action is brought against Borrower or whether Borrower is joined in any
such action or actions; and Guarantor waives the benefit of any statute of
limitations affecting Guarantor's liability hereunder or the enforcement
thereof.

Guarantor authorizes CNB, without notice or demand and without affecting
Guarantor's liability hereunder, from time to time, to (a) renew, compromise,
extend, accelerate or otherwise change any of the terms of the Indebtedness or
any part thereof, including changing the rate of interest thereon or the time
for payment thereof (but not including any change which would increase the
principal amount of the Note); (b) take and hold security for the payment of
this Guaranty or the Indebtedness, and exchange, enforce, waive and release any
such security; (c) apply such security and direct the order or manner of sale or
other disposition thereof as CNB in its discretion may determine; (d) apply
payments received from Borrower or Guarantor, or any of them, to the
Indebtedness in such order as CNB may determine in its sole discretion; and (e)
release or substitute any Person liable on the Indebtedness, any other guarantor
of the Indebtedness, or any other Person providing support for the Indebtedness
to CNB, this Guaranty, or any other guaranty. As used in this Guaranty, "Person"
means any individual or entity.

Guarantor waives any right to require CNB to (a) proceed against Borrower,
Guarantor or any other guarantor; (b) proceed against or exhaust any security or
other support for the Indebtedness granted by Borrower, Guarantor, or any other
guarantor or Person; or (c) pursue any other remedy in CNB's power whatsoever.
Guarantor waives any defense arising by reason of (i) any disability or other
defense of Borrower; (ii) the cessation from any cause whatsoever of the
liability of Borrower for the Indebtedness for any reason other than payment in
full and final satisfaction; or (iii) the non-perfection of any security or
support for the Indebtedness. Until all indebtedness has been paid to CNB,
Guarantor shall have no right of subrogation to and waives any right to enforce
any remedy
